Biochemistry: Fenoxaprop-p-Ethyl is a fatty acid synthesis inhibition in grasses, by inhibition of acetyl CoA carboxylase (ACCase).
Mode of action: Fenoxaprop-p-Ethyl is a selective Herbicide with contact and systemic action, absorbed principally by the leaves, with translocation both acropetally and basipetally to the roots or rhizomes.
Uses: Post-emergence control of annual and perennial grass weeds in potatoes, beans, soya beans, beets, vegetables, peanuts, flax, oilseed rape, and cotton; and (when applied with the Herbicide safener mefenpyr-diethyl) annual and perennial grass weeds and wild oats in wheat, rye, triticale and, depending on ratio, in some varieties of barley.
Phytotoxicity: Fenoxaprop-p-Ethyl is a non-phytotoxic to broad-leaved crops.
Crops: Cereals (wheat, barley), rice and soybeans.
Weed Spectrum: Alopecurus spp., Avena spp., Bracchiaria spp., Digitaria spp., Ischaemum spp., Setaria spp., Phalaris spp., Echinochloa spp., Leptochloa spp. and Panicum spp.
Precautions:
(a) Avoid inhalation, skin or oral contact with the weerdicide
(b) Do not chew tobacco, eat food or smoke during spraying
(c) While spraying, use protective clothing, including goggles, rubber gloves, boots, mask, overall rubber apron, hood or hat
(d) spray only in the direction of wind currents and not against so as to avoid spray drifts setting on body
(e) Wash hands well with soap and water affter spraying
(f) Clean sprayer thoroughly with water after spraying
